> > > Yeah, for the kernel side of it, I'm just adding TMPFS to
> > > arm/conf/DEFAULTS since the concensus seems to be that we want it in all
> > > kernels.  I'm waiting for a universe-kernels build to finish and if it's
> > > clean I'll commit that tonight.
> > 
> > DEFAULTS was never intended for something like this.. Only for things that
> > must be mandatory or very nearly mandatory for the system to operate. While
> > useful, this isn’t mandatory by any stretch of the imagination. I strongly object
> > to putting it there, so please don’t commit it to DEFAULTS.
> 
> 
> Ooops, your email and the commit passed each other on the wires.
> 
> But... really?  An option we want in every kernel we should paste into
> 70+ files instead of into the one file that they all include?
> 

Why not include it by default, and exclude it where not needed/wanted?
